Justin Bieber seems to be addressing ongoing speculation surrounding alleged “marriage woes” by offering a cryptic yet supportive gesture towards his wife, Hailey.
On Tuesday, the pop star, who has faced his share of personal challenges, posted an image of Hailey in her Met Gala attire, accompanied by the caption: “Tell em uncle charlie.”
The caption is thought to reference hip hop legend Charlie Wilson, as his song “There Goes My Baby” played in the background of the post.
Hailey Bieber, aged 28, attended the Met Gala solo, as her husband, 31-year-old Justin Bieber, opted to spend the evening watching a hockey game in Los Angeles.
The post shared by Justin began with an image of Hailey in a striking little black dress (LBD) that she wore to the event, martini in hand, followed by another photograph of her in a different short dress before the gala.
Despite recent rumors surrounding potential marital discord, the post appeared to alleviate concerns, as fans expressed relief and approval at seeing the Baby singer publicly support his wife.
